Ending a Process That is not Responding

Use the Task Manager to end (terminate) processes that have stopped
responding. A process can be a program, such as Windows Explorer, or a
service, such as MSTask.
1 Right-click the taskbar, and click Task Manager→ Processes tab.
2 In the Process tab, select the process that is not responding and then click
End Process.
Be careful when ending a process. If you end a process
HINT:
associated with an open program, the program will also close and you
will lose any unsaved data. If you end a process associated with a
system service, some part of the system may not function properly.
